Damascus – Fifteen people were killed in an Israeli rocket attack in the Syrian capital of Damascus last night. According to AFP, the Syrian Organization for Human Rights (SOHR), which is based in Britain and monitors the conflict in Syria through its sources on the ground, informed about it. Civilians are among the victims, SOHR added. The Syrian army reports five casualties, including one soldier.

The missile landed in the Kfar Susa neighborhood and hit an apartment building near a large security complex, not far from Iranian installations, Reuters reported, citing witnesses and an official source. They said the strike damaged several houses in a densely populated area.
Israel has carried out hundreds of strikes on targets in Syria in recent years, according to AFP, but rarely acknowledges or comments on these operations. But he admitted targeting bases of militant groups allied to Iran, such as Lebanon's Shiite movement Hezbollah, which in previous years has sent thousands of its fighters to support Syrian President Bashar Assad's forces in the civil war.
